Preparation and Cooking Time

  • Total Time: 30 minutes
  • Preparation Time: 15 minutes
  • Cooking Time: 15 minutes
  • Servings: 4 servings (2 tacos per serving)
  • Calories per serving: Approximately 350-400 calories
  • Key Nutrients: Protein: 25g, Carbs: 35g, Fat: 12g

Ingredients

Gather these ingredients to make your Mango Slaw Shrimp Tacos:

For the Shrimp:

  • 1 lb large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• ½ teaspoon chili powder
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ice

For the Mango Slaw:

  • 2 cups shredded cabbage (green or purple)
  • 1 ripe mango, peeled and julienned
  • 1 small red bell pepper, thinly sliced
  • ¼ cup fresh cilantro, chopped
  • 2 tablespoons lime juice
  • 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
  • 1 tablespoon honey (optional)
  • Salt and pepper to taste

For the Tacos:

  • 8 small flour or corn tortillas
  • Fresh cilantro leaves for garnish
  • Lime wedges for serving

Ingredient Highlights

  • Shrimp: Lean protein, quick to cook, and naturally sweet, making it perfect for tacos.
  • Mango: Adds a tropical sweetness and vibrant color to the slaw.
  • Cabbage: Provides a satisfying crunch and balances the sweetness of the mango.
  • Lime: Enhances the freshness of the slaw and shrimp while adding a tangy kick.
  • Cilantro: Offers a burst of fresh, herby flavor, perfect for garnishing.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Here’s how to make Mango Slaw Shrimp Tacos:

Prepare the Mango Slaw:

  1. Combine the Slaw Ingredients: In a large bowl, mix together the shredded cabbage, julienned mango, sliced bell pepper, and chopped cilantro.
  2. Make the Dressing: In a small bowl, whisk together the lime juice, apple cider vinegar, honey (if using), salt, and pepper until well combined.
  3. Toss the Slaw: Pour the dressing over the cabbage mixture and toss everything together until the slaw is evenly coated. Set aside while you prepare the shrimp.

Prepare the Shrimp:

  1. Season the Shrimp: In a medium bowl, toss the shrimp with olive oil, cumin, paprika, garlic powder, chili powder, salt, pepper, and lime juice until evenly coated.
  2. Cook the Shrimp: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the shrimp and cook for 2-3 minutes per side, or until they are pink and cooked through. Remove from heat.

Assemble the Tacos:

  1. Warm the Tortillas: Heat the tortillas in a dry skillet or on a grill for about 30 seconds per side, until warm and slightly toasted.
  2. Build the Tacos: Spoon a generous portion of the mango slaw onto each tortilla, then top with the cooked shrimp.
  3. Garnish and Serve: Garnish with extra cilantro and serve with lime wedges for squeezing.

Additional Tips for Mango Slaw Shrimp Tacos

  • Mango Selection: Choose a ripe, slightly soft mango for the best flavor. Avoid overly firm or underripe fruit.
  • Customize the Slaw: Feel free to add shredded carrots, red onions, or even a little pineapple to the slaw for more texture and flavor.
  • Spicy Shrimp: For extra heat, marinate shrimp in a bit of chili paste or Sriracha before cooking.
  • Fresh Tortillas: If possible, use freshly made tortillas for a softer, more authentic taste.
  • Meal Prep: Prepare the shrimp and slaw separately, and store them in airtight containers for easy assembly during the week.
  • Make it a Bowl: If you prefer a lighter option, serve the shrimp and mango slaw over rice or quinoa for a delicious taco bowl.

Freezing and Storage

  • Freezing: Shrimp can be frozen before cooking, but slaw should be stored fresh.
  • Storage: Store leftover shrimp and slaw separately in airtight containers for up to 2 days.

FAQ Section

  1. Can I use frozen shrimp?
    Yes, frozen shrimp can be used—just thaw them thoroughly before cooking to avoid excess moisture.
  2. Can I substitute the mango?
    Yes, you can swap mango with pineapple, peach, or papaya for a similar tropical sweetness.
  3. Can I make these tacos vegetarian?
    Absolutely! Substitute the shrimp with grilled tofu, tempeh, or even roasted veggies for a hearty vegetarian option.
  4. Can I use store-bought slaw mix?
    Yes, if you’re short on time, pre-packaged slaw mix works just as well as homemade.
  5. How can I make the tacos spicier?
    Add sliced jalapeños to the slaw, use spicy chili powder, or drizzle with hot sauce to kick up the heat.
  6. Can I prep the slaw in advance?
    Yes, the slaw can be made up to 4 hours ahead and stored in the fridge. Just toss before serving.
  7. Can I use corn tortillas?
    Yes, corn tortillas are a great gluten-free option and work perfectly for these tacos.
  8. How do I prevent shrimp from becoming overcooked?
    Cook shrimp until just pink and opaque—typically 2-3 minutes per side, depending on size.
  9. Can I freeze these tacos?
    While the slaw doesn’t freeze well, you can freeze cooked shrimp for up to 1 month and assemble fresh tacos when ready.
  10. What are some good toppings for these tacos?
    Try adding avocado slices, salsa, sour cream, or a squeeze of extra lime for more flavor.
